Eggs and sperm are reproductive cells produced, respectively, in archegonia and antheridia in all land plants except seed plants, in which gametangia are highly reduced. The moss Physcomitrella patens is a suitable model plant to study the molecular mechanisms underlying the development of archegonia and antheridia and to gain an insight into their evolutionary origin. We have described the development of gametangia and the sporophyte in P. patens. We have screened 4825 gene-trap lines, in which a promoterless GUS reporter gene has been integrated, and have obtained 38 lines with GUS expression in gametangia. Expression patterns of GUS reporters have been examined during the development of gametangia and classified into several categories. We have discussed possible future approaches for the study of gametangia development and evolution.
